Job description

The Office of Research & Analytics is seeking a Data Analyst who will...
  • Design and conduct research of policy-relevant housing issues for OHFA
  • Work with the Office of Multifamily Housing on the Qualified Allocation Plan
  • Work with agency partners to prepare & publish research findings (e.g., statistical and narrative reports, policy briefs)
  • Use R Studio, Tableau, Stata, ArcGIS, Python to analyze data and prepare statistical and narrative reports
For a complete description of the job duties, please read the Data Analyst position description .

Qualifications
Applicants should demonstrate on their application how they meet the preferred qualifications to receive further consideration.
Preferred q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in Geography, City and Regional Planning, Data Analytics, Public Policy, or related field
  • 2 classes or 6 months' work experience with at least one of the following: Tableau, Power BI, R, State, SAS, ESRI ArcGIS
  • 2 classes or 6 months' work experience in qualitative and quantitative research methods

To be successful in this position, applicants should possess:
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ills
  • Ability to communicate effectively and convey complex information to a wide range of audiences
  • Strong understanding of the primary subject matter relevant to OHFA's mission as well as the data resources that contribute to that work

Technical & Professional Job Skills Necessary: Housing, Data Analytics, Data Visualization, Data Modeling, Research, Strategic Thinking, Analyzation, Collaboration, Interpreting Data, Written Communication

About Ohio Department of Aging

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

The Ohio Department of Aging, based in Columbus, OH, US, is within the healthcare and service industry, primarily serving older individuals and their care providers throughout the state. As a state government agency, its key role is to ensure the provision of quality services and supports that assist older Ohioans to live healthier, safer and more productive lives. The department functions through the official website, ohio.gov. It was established with a mission to position the State of Ohio on the leading edge of solution-driven innovation for the challenges and opportunities presented by Ohio's rapidly aging population.
